首页 交易指南 文章详情
交易指南

三明治攻击是什么?一文看懂MEV中的高频夹击策略

B
币安 资讯团队
· 2026年06月08日 · 阅读 7301

什么是三明治攻击

三明治攻击是区块链交易中一种常见的MEV策略,攻击者会在目标交易前后分别插入两笔交易,利用价格波动从中获利。简单来说,就是先“抢跑”买入,再在受害者交易成交后卖出,形成前后夹击的效果,因此得名“三明治”。

这种行为最常见于去中心化交易所或流动性较浅的交易对中,因为此类市场的价格更容易受到单笔大额交易影响。对于普通用户来说,它通常表现为成交价格变差、滑点增加、交易成本上升

三明治攻击是如何发生的

在链上交易进入内存池后,攻击者可以观察到尚未确认的交易信息。如果发现某笔大额买单即将推高价格,攻击者就可能先发起一笔相同方向的交易,在目标交易前把价格抬高;随后等目标交易成交后,再反向卖出,从价格上涨中获利。

如果目标交易是卖单,攻击逻辑也可能反过来:攻击者先卖出压低价格,再在目标交易完成后低价买回。无论方向如何,其核心都是利用公开待处理交易价格冲击赚取差价。

为什么三明治攻击难以完全避免

三明治攻击之所以存在,是因为许多链上交易环境天然具备透明性。待确认交易在广播后会暴露在网络中,而区块生产者、搜索者和机器人都可能围绕这些信息竞争排序权。

此外,去中心化交易的定价机制往往依赖流动性池,单笔交易对池子价格影响明显。只要市场深度不足、滑点设置过高,攻击者就更容易找到可乘之机。

用户会受到哪些影响

三明治攻击最直接的后果,是用户实际成交价可能明显高于预期,尤其是在大额兑换、低流动性代币或波动剧烈时段。用户表面上看到的是正常成交,实际上却为这笔交易支付了额外隐形成本。

  • 更差的成交价格:最终成交价偏离下单时预期。
  • 更高的滑点损失:滑点容忍度越高,越容易被利用。
  • 交易体验变差:频繁遭遇异常成交,会降低对链上交易的信任。

如何识别三明治攻击

普通用户不一定能在下单前识别风险,但事后通常可以通过链上浏览器或交易记录观察异常。若发现自己的交易前后紧邻两笔与方向相关、金额相近的交易,且成交价格明显偏离市场水平,就可能存在三明治攻击迹象。

对活跃交易者来说,若某个交易对长期出现异常高的滑点、成交价频繁被“吃掉”,也可能意味着该池子更容易被MEV机器人盯上。

如何降低被三明治攻击的风险

想要降低风险,重点是减少交易暴露时间、控制滑点并选择更稳妥的执行方式。对于普通用户,以下做法通常更有效:

  • 降低滑点容忍度:避免给攻击者留下过大的利润空间。
  • 拆分大额交易:把大单拆成多笔,减少单笔冲击。
  • 优先选择高流动性交易对:流动性越深,越不容易被单笔交易影响。
  • 使用更安全的交易工具:部分平台提供更友好的执行机制和风险提示。
  • 避免在极端波动时段交易:行情剧烈变化时更容易放大MEV风险。

币安用户可以关注什么

对于关注交易体验的用户来说,选择一个安全、流动性充足、执行效率更高的平台很重要。币安作为全球知名的加密货币交易平台,强调安全性、低手续费和广泛的用户基础,这些因素有助于提升整体交易体验并减少因市场深度不足带来的额外损耗。

如果你经常进行高频换币、较大金额交易或参与热门资产交易,建议优先关注订单执行质量、滑点设置和市场深度,而不是只看表面手续费。因为在实际成本中,成交偏差往往比明面费率更影响最终收益。

三明治攻击与普通滑点有什么区别

普通滑点是市场波动、流动性不足或订单执行延迟带来的自然价格偏差;而三明治攻击则是有人主动利用你的交易信息进行操纵。前者更多是市场机制结果,后者属于有明确收益动机的链上夹击行为。

这也是为什么在链上交易中,用户不仅要看手续费,还要看交易路径、池子深度和执行环境。理解三明治攻击,有助于更清楚地评估自己的真实交易成本。

深度答疑手册

约 240 秒阅读
Entry #001

什么是三明治攻击?

三明治攻击是一种MEV策略,攻击者在目标交易前后插入两笔交易,利用价格变化从中获利。

Entry #002

三明治攻击主要发生在哪些场景?

它通常发生在去中心化交易所、流动性较浅的交易对或大额链上兑换场景中。

Entry #003

三明治攻击会造成什么损失?

它会让用户的实际成交价变差,增加滑点损失,并抬高隐形交易成本。

Entry #004

为什么滑点设置高更容易被攻击?

因为滑点容忍度越高,攻击者越容易在可接受范围内操纵价格并完成套利。

Entry #005

普通用户能提前发现三明治攻击吗?

通常很难完全提前发现,但可以通过异常成交价、前后相邻的可疑交易来事后判断。

Entry #006

如何减少被三明治攻击的风险?

可以降低滑点、拆分大额交易、选择高流动性交易对,并尽量避免在剧烈波动时交易。

Entry #007

三明治攻击和普通滑点有什么不同?

普通滑点多由市场波动和流动性不足导致,三明治攻击则是有人主动利用你的交易信息进行夹击。

Entry #008

在币安交易能否完全避免三明治攻击?

任何交易环境都无法保证绝对零风险,但选择流动性更好、执行更稳定的平台通常有助于降低相关风险。

开启您的数字资产之旅

注册即享新人福利,加入全球数百万用户的选择

立即免费注册